With input from Red Bull King of the Air Champions and top freestyle kiters, the Torch continues to be refined and tuned to deliver smoother power and precise handling for predictable fl ying. Adjustments to the leading edge and 5th line deliver marked improvements in low end power, ensuring maximum power delivery in
marginal conditions.
The tension in the whole canopy has been fine tuned by adding a seam that spreads the back line tension further towards the center of the kite for an even more powerful and balanced kite as well as the new OnePoint and SureLock Infl ation System.The strength and rigidity of Quad-Tex contributes to overall weight reduction, enabling our designers to remove components that are no longer necessary. HT Plus—the leading edge thread reinforcement—continues to support the strength of our kites, ensuring the leading edge holds strong, beating after beating. Last, but not least, the ESP setting allows kiters to tune the fl ying angle for better control and easier depower.

Naish Torch Depower:
The Naish Torch ESP is a kite that depowers by flying to the edge of the window. Compared to other kites, the Torch’s foil profile is thinner, and its Leading Edge diameter is smaller.
These two characteristics allow the kite to fly further forward in the window, and get there fast. This gives it the ability to depower quickly.
